Coupling of the coronal he abundance to the solar wind
Authors:V H Hansteen  E Leer  T E Holzer
Institution:(1) Institute of Theoretical Astrophysics, University of Oslo, Norway;(2) High Altitude Observatory, National Center for Atmospheric Research, Boulder, CO, USA
Abstract:Models of the transition region — corona — solar wind system are investigated in order to find the coronal helium abundance and to study the role played by coronal helium in controlling the the solar wind proton flux. The thermal force on agr-particles in the transition region sets the flow of helium into the corona. The frictional coupling between agr-particles and protons and/or the electric polarization field determines the proton flux in the solar wind as well as the fate of the coronal helium content.
Keywords:Transition Region  Solar Wind  Helium Abundance
